**charming NR3 terrace withn walking distance to the city centre** Gilson Bailey are delighted to present this stunning three-bedroom mid-terrace home, ideally located in the ever-popular NR3 area of Norwich. Beautifully presented throughout, the property offers a welcoming lounge, separate dining room, modern fitted kitchen and stylish bathroom to the ground floor. Upstairs, two bedrooms are accessed off the landing with a third bedroom leading from bedroom two, making an ideal dressing room, office or nursery. Outside, the home boasts a low-maintenance front garden and a non-bisected, paved rear garden with rear gate access – perfect for easy outdoor living. With gas central heating, double glazing and excellent condition throughout, this superb home makes the perfect first-time buy or investment opportunity, and early viewing is highly recommended.

Location

Spencer Street is within walking distance of the City Centre and is situated close by to many local amenities including schooling, popular shops, pubs, restaurants and supermarkets. There is ease of access to Norwich train station, Riverside complex, Mousehold Heath, ndr and the Norwich Ring Road.
